Subject: Re: [PATCH 4/6] MIPS: mobileye: eyeq5: add two GPIO bank nodes

Théo Lebrun <theo.lebrun@...tlin.com> writes:

> This platform uses the same GPIO controller as Nomadik. It however has
> its own pinconf & pinmux controller. EyeQ5 is the first platform to use
> gpio-nomadik independently from pinctrl-nomadik.
